About this trial
The primary objectives of this study are to characterize ravulizumab pharmacokinetics (PK) and pharmacodynamics (PD), and to evaluate safety and efficacy following ravulizumab IV dosing in pediatric participants with IgAN or IgAVN.
Eligibility criteria
Qualifiers
Participant must be 2 to < 18 years of age at the time of signing the informed consent or assent.
Stable and maximum allowed or tolerated RASI (ACEI and/or ARB) dose for ≥ 3 months prior to Screening with no planned change during Screening through Week 106.
UPCR ≥ 1.0 g/g from the mean of 3 first morning voids (FMV) collected within 1 week during the Screening Period
Estimated GFR ≥ 30 mL/min/1.73 m2 during Screening
Disqualifiers
Diagnosis of rapidly progressive glomerulonephritis
Secondary forms of IgAN not in the context of primary IgAN or IgAV
Concomitant clinically significant renal disease other than IgAN or IgAVN
Clinical remission of IgAN/IgAVN or clinically significant improvement in proteinuria within the last 6 months.
